[根据全身辐射测量和活化分析研究铀中毒时的碘代谢]

[Iodine metabolism in uranium poisoning according to whole-body radiometry and activation analysis].

Abstract

Experiments on rats showed that in chronic uranium poisoning the value of the intrathyroid iodine pool changed and time-dependent radioiodine recirculation relationship between the thyroid and the organism was upset. The process of the thyroid adaptation is a complex one, viz. the hormonal capacity of the organism being kept up through an increase in the mass of the thyroid as well as by a higher rate of iodine exchange.
